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ing damaged or outdated materials, repairing underlying structures if necessary, and installing new shingles, tiles, or other roofing materials.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ity, improve its appearance, and ensure it provides reliable protection against the elements. Professionals specializing in roof replacement can evaluate the condition of a roof and recommend the most appropriate materials and techniques for a durable, long-lasting result.
This service helps address a variety of problems associated with aging or damaged roofs. Common issues include leaks, missing or broken shingles, extensive wear from weather exposure, or structural deterioration. A compromised roof can lead to water intrusion, mold growth,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Replacing a roof can prevent further damage to the underlying structure and interior spaces, re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line. Material Costs - The cost to replace a barn roof typ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and materials chosen. For example, a small barn with basic shingles might cost around $3,500, while larger structures with premium materials could reach $8,000 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n roof replacement generally fall between $1,500 and $4,500. Factors influencing this range include roof complexity, height, and accessibility in Moyock, NC, and surrounding areas.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for barn roof replacement can vary from approximately $4,500 to $12,000. This includes materials, labor, permits, and other associated fees, with larger or more complex roofs tending toward the higher end.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, disposal of old roofing materials, and site preparation, which can add $500 to $1,500 to the total project. Contact local service providers to get a more precise estimate based on specific barn details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my barn roof needs replacement? Signs such as leaks, sagging, missing shingles, or extensive damage may indicate a need for roof replacement. A local contractor can assess the condition and recommend appropriate services.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for barn roofs?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ood, and rubber roofing, depending on the barn's structure and intended use. A local service provider can help determine the best choice.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the roof, but most projects can be completed within a few days. A local contractor can provide a more specific timeline.
Are there any permits required for barn roof replacement? Permit requirements depend on local regulations; a local contractor or service provider can advise on necessary approvals before starting work.
